Output 59cb85eb63f54c7b499bbd830a43a1108733647c4314dc02ab1380cb7eed2ae5:0

value
10830700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 51ee5130a7258b2a2de5923df2e1d8010d72c2c3 OP_EQUAL
address
39AE9eXSSwxhSaGy5EQFFqZxDDatEKDQ2x
transaction
59cb85eb63f54c7b499bbd830a43a1108733647c4314dc02ab1380cb7eed2ae5
spent
true